信利汇通游戏软件网
登录
网站目录
图片名称

数据库存储过程与函数在业务逻辑封装及代码复用中的重要性分析

手机访问

在现代企业信息系统中,数据库被视为支撑业务运作的核心组成部分。而在数据库管理系统中,存储过程与函数的使用在实现业务逻辑封装及增强代码复用性方面起到了至关重要的作...

发布时间:2025-01-08 21:50:15
软件评分:还没有人打分
  • 软件介绍
  • 其他版本

在现代企业信息系统中,数据库被视为支撑业务运作的核心组成部分。而在数据库管理系统中,存储过程与函数的使用在实现业务逻辑封装及增强代码复用性方面起到了至关重要的作用。本文将对这两种技术的价值进行分析,以期为企业开发者提供有益的思考和实践指导。

首先,存储过程与函数的一个显著优势是能够将复杂的业务逻辑集中存储在数据库中,这样不仅能确保数据的一致性和完整性,还能提高系统的性能。存储过程是预编译的代码块,可以接受参数并且返回结果,这使得频繁执行的操作能显著减少网络传输,提高执行效率。当业务逻辑实现于数据库层时,应用程序与数据库之间的交互变得更加简单,减少了网络延迟和数据传输量,从而提升了系统的响应速度。

数据库存储过程与函数在业务逻辑封装及代码复用中的重要性分析

其次,从代码复用的角度来看,存储过程与函数能够有效降低代码冗余。在传统的开发模式中,常常需要在多个应用程序中重复编写相似的数据库操作代码,而同一段业务逻辑若在数据库中实现为存储过程或函数,只需单独维护这一份代码,而且可以被多个应用程序进行调用。这种集中管理的方式显著提高了代码的可维护性与可读性,使得开发者在面对业务需求变化时能够快速适应并进行调整,降低了系统的维护成本。

此外,使用存储过程与函数也可以提升安全性。从数据库的角度来看,存储过程可以作为执行数据库操作的“保护层”,限制了用户直接访问表格的能力。通过为用户授予对存储过程的执行权限,而不直接授权访问底层数据表,可以更加精细地控制数据权限,降低数据泄露和篡改的风险。这对于企业而言,尤其是在处理敏感数据时,具有重要的意义。

然而,在使用存储过程和函数时,开发者也应警惕过度依赖这些技术可能带来的潜在问题。例如,一旦存储过程实现了过于复杂的逻辑,可能会使得其维护变得困难,不利于团队协作。因此,在设计存储过程和函数时,应遵循简洁和高内聚低耦合的原则,将核心业务逻辑进行合理划分,确保可复用性和可维护性。

综上所述,数据库存储过程与函数不仅在业务逻辑封装上发挥了重要作用,还在代码复用性、安全性等方面展现了独特的优势。合理利用这些技术能够帮助企业降低开发和维护成本,提升系统性能。然而,开发者在实施过程中需谨慎把握其复杂度,以确保系统的灵活性与可维护性。通过有效的管理和设计,存储过程与函数无疑将成为企业信息系统中不可或缺的重要组成部分。

  • 不喜欢(2
特别声明

本网站“信利汇通游戏软件网”提供的软件《数据库存储过程与函数在业务逻辑封装及代码复用中的重要性分析》,版权归第三方开发者或发行商所有。本网站“信利汇通游戏软件网”在2025-01-08 21:50:15收录《数据库存储过程与函数在业务逻辑封装及代码复用中的重要性分析》时,该软件的内容都属于合规合法。后期软件的内容如出现违规,请联系网站管理员进行删除。软件《数据库存储过程与函数在业务逻辑封装及代码复用中的重要性分析》的使用风险由用户自行承担,本网站“信利汇通游戏软件网”不对软件《数据库存储过程与函数在业务逻辑封装及代码复用中的重要性分析》的安全性和合法性承担任何责任。

图片名称

其他版本

最近发表
最新文章
随便看看
最近发表
最新文章
随机应用
随便看看
图片名称